Freeza. There's something about the notion of him coming down and tearing the home Saiyan planet asunder with rather passive tones and at his leisure that makes him seem rather apathetic by his own volition - though I sort of wish Toriyama-sensei delved deeper into his psychological complex dynamic and his disturbed reaction to the Saiyans (rather than just saying he wanted to 'expunge' them). Even then, it's jesting, to me, that such a villain never followed through with 'destroying the Earth' - Boo was a mindless neanderthal of sorts (in a way, ebbing back to that style but not quite 'human') and he managed furthering the idea.
Cell was lazy and only desperate or ostentatious when he claimed to destroy the Earth; it was never in earnest. Vegeta was also desperate though he bordered on the brilliant early on, he became rather banal and monotonous in nature later on when he was rather late on the Revenge Bandwagon, so his positives in that aspect were a tad patchy. Nappa was a brutish Saiyan of low kernel of intellect and was at Vegeta's behest; Raditz was out almost as quickly as he came in - anyplace near yet no place near destroying the Earth (but, of course, it's not just that that qualifies for 'the evilest', though Raditz quite obviously had animosity). As for the Artificial Humans, (#18 and #17), the present variants just denoted that they just wanted to have 'fun' (not to mention I feel such a teenage presence, however commanding, sort of dulls the callousness) - perhaps the 'future' variants (originally known as #19 and #20) were so evil (albeit still in teenage-like exploits) because to my recollection it was stated in an old Toriyama-sensei interview that in the timeline Mirai Trunks was of, Goku spared Freeza's henchmen (or at least some of them) and they went onto kill the parents of #18 and #17. So the discrepancy in tone is explained in that respect, but, again, I wouldn't say they qualify for 'the evilest' or even the most vehement. Early Dragonball villains were not on the same level - they didn't kill millions at large (Black was only seen killing once and Pilaf was only out for world domination, for the sake of exemplification). At least... adhering to the Canon universe.

Frieza's brutal sadism wins him the title of the most ''evil'' villain of Dragonball/Z in a technical and practical sense, as far as actions are concerned, however, in terms of purity, it was claimed that Chibi Buu's (the original Buu's) soul was pure, untainted evil, thus, in theory, he is the ''most evil'' of villains.
